I have two LEMX devices. 

The first one I purchased in August 2018.  The device is fantastic and I use it every day.  But the screen appears to be De-Laminating from the Digitiser, this is affecting the touch ability and in the area were the de-laminating has happened the digitiser is dead. 

My 2nd LEMX I purchased in November 2018.  Its is now also showing signs of de-laminating!

Seems to start happening when the device is about 10 weeks old!

Do you mean the protection screen is not sticking well ? You can remove it…

Thanks but No. It appears to be between the glass and the digitiser. I was just wondering if anyone else has seen this…?
